ELEPHANT STEW | |
1 med. sized elephant 1 ton salt 1 ton pepper 500 bushels potatoes 200 bushels carrots 4000 sprigs parsley 2 sm. rabbits (optional) Prepare ahead. Cut elephant into bite-size pieces. This will take about 2 months. Peel and cube vegetables (another 2 months). Place meat in huge pot, cover and simmer 4 months. Shovel in salt, pepper to taste. When meat is tender, add vegetables. A steam shovel is helpful for this. Simmer slowly for 4 more weeks. Garnish with parsley. Will serve about 3, 800 people. If more are expected add 2 rabbits, not recommended as very few people like hare in their stew. |
